When I had a bug causing the backend to never finish optimizing, it also sent me deep into swap. This avoids extra memory allocation per trip through optimization, and thus may reduce the peak memory allocation of the driver even in the success case. --- src/mesa/drivers/dri/i965/brw_fs_live_variables.cpp | 14 +++++++------- 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
